Ekaterino-Nikol’Sko vs Dimbokro Climate & Distance Between

Ivory Coast flag
  • The distance between Ekaterino-Nikol’Sko, Russia and Dimbokro, Ivory Coast is approximately 12,575 km or 7,814 mi.
  • To reach Ekaterino-Nikol’Sko in this distance one would set out from Dimbokro bearing 30.7° or NNE and follow the great circles arc to approach Ekaterino-Nikol’Sko bearing 131° or SE .
  • Ekaterino-Nikol’Sko has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with dry winters (Dwb) whereas Dimbokro has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w).
  • Ekaterino-Nikol’Sko is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Dimbokro is in or near the tropical dry forest biome.
  • The mean temperature is 25.5 °C (45.9°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 37.9 °C (68.2°F) more in Ekaterino-Nikol’Sko.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 473.4 mm (18.6 in) less which is equivalent to 473.4 l/m² (11.62 US gal/ft²) or 4,734,000 l/ha (506,096 US gal/ac) less. About 4/7 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 32° lower in Ekaterino-Nikol’Sko than in Dimbokro.
